Golf Courses near Dahab

For avid golfers, a crucial factor to consider while choosing a new residence is the accessibility to world-class golf courses. While Dahab does not have a course within its city limits, El Quseir and Sharm El Sheikh, two popular coastal towns within a reasonable driving distance, offer beautiful, challenging golfing experiences. Both are approximately 2 hours' drive from Dahab.

El Quseir

The El Quseir Golf Course, designed by the renowned British golf architect Tony Johnstone, is a 9-hole par-72 course stretching over 3,500 meters. The course, located just a stone's throw from the red sea, provides a picturesque setting for golfers. With reasonable difficulty and a variety of hole designs, it caters to both beginners and seasoned players.

Sharm El Sheikh

The Sharm El Sheikh Golf Resort, shaped by the hands of Peter Matkovich and Roger Wessels, boasts an impressive 18-hole championship course. Nestled between the desert and the Red Sea, it's a breathtaking location. This par-72 course, totaling approximately 6,171 meters, is renowned for its challenging layout and provides a truly memorable golfing experience.

Membership and Costs

The membership fees for these golf clubs offer great value for expats residing in the region. The annual fees range between $1,500 and $3,000, depending on the club and preferred membership type. Additionally, daily green fees offer non-members a chance to experience golfing in these stunning locations. Equipment rentals are also available, making playing golf accessible to everyone, even if they do not own their equipment.

Cost Analysis

Green fees for visitors vary depending on the time of day, ranging from $25 for twilight golf to $100 for early morning rounds. Equipment rental costs approximately $25-30 for a set per day.
